A large distribution centre fit-out with pallet racking storing over 10,000 pallets.
The Challenges
Project: Warehouse storage optimisation design and pallet racking installation.
Client Brief:
The client was moving into a new warehouse and wanted to take the opportunity to optimise their storage capacity at their new location. This was going to be a large move as the client had more than 10,000 pallet positions that need to be designed and accommodated for. The client also wanted to install a new pallet racking system rather than relocate what they were using at their old premises. This was an opportunity to start fresh with a brand new warehouse optimised for the client’s specific use.
Scope of Works:
– Warehouse Storage Optimisation Design:
- Designed an optimised layout plan for over 10,000 pallet positions;
- Recommended a unique racking design using ColbyRack with the first beam level at 3m high to allow for a double-stacked pallet on the ground;
- Recommended matching MHE to suit the aisle widths and racking heights and accessibility.
– Pallet Racking Supply and Installation:
- ColbyRack, made in Australia with Australian steel, was supplied as it is superior in terms of strength and could deliver appropriate certification for the unique racking design.
– Outcomes:
- The ColbyRack solution worked well, not only for the loads it was required to hold, but also for the height.
